Constitutional objectives

Charitable purposes The advancement of religion. The advancement of education. The prevention or relief of poverty. In furtherance of these purposes the organisation will seek to provide the following, in areas including, but not restricted to, the United Kingdom, Nepal and Africa: Free access to live transmission of Buddhist teachings and events online. Free courses and events for Buddhist education and training. Increasing awareness of the core principles of Buddhism and their benefits amongst the general public. Development and maintenance of online resources for the study of Buddhism, such as websites, virtual libraries and so on. Financial support for individual Buddhist practitioners and organisations. Provision of short-term residential retreat opportunities, seminars and other such events for both Buddhists and those of any faith, or none. Establishment and maintenance of long-term Meditation Retreat facilities for Buddhist practitioners. Training of, and developing resources for, translators of Buddhist texts. Translation, publication and distribution of Buddhist texts. Development and/or maintenance of Buddhist temples, Dharma centres, monasteries, nunneries, and their affiliated communities. Development and/or maintenance of schools, colleges and other centres of learning. Development and/or maintenance of clinics, hospitals and other healthcare facilities. Free access to mainstream education in impoverished areas. Free access to healthcare in impoverished areas. Emergency and disaster relief in impoverished areas. Any activity that may be reasonably regarded as analogous to any of the above.
